Index: csp/vhisie/TBX/Main/tmpDev.mac.rou =================================================================== diff -u -r994 -r1134 --- csp/vhisie/TBX/Main/tmpDev.mac.rou (.../tmpDev.mac.rou) (revision 994) +++ csp/vhisie/TBX/Main/tmpDev.mac.rou (.../tmpDev.mac.rou) (revision 1134) @@ -109,6 +109,14 @@ Set WSOrd=$S($L($G(wsID)):##class(WS.TBX.Order).%OpenId(wsID), 1:0) Do ophSetHeaderLogo(WSOrd) + If ($IsObject(WSOrd))&&($$$Not(WSOrd.IsBonTypeGeldig())) { + Set msg="WARNING : wrong BonType for TBX.Order ID="_wsID + Set msg=msg_$$$CRLF + Set msg=msg_$$$CRLF_" Het BonType van dit order moet manueel op OFF of BBON gezet worden. Mogelijk ook andere velden foutief (t.g.v. probleem met javascript)." + Set msg=msg_$$$CRLF_" De gebruiker kan de MainPage wel bekijken, maar kan zijn order niet doorsturen. Andere acties zullen waarschijnlijk ook falen." + Set msg=msg_$$$CRLF + Do ophSendAlertMail(msg) + } Set:($G(VERW)="") VERW=sDomVERW Kill arShow @@ -248,7 +256,7 @@ Set msg="De main.csp pagina heeft een ongeldige code gedetecteerd."_$$$CRLF Set msg=msg_"De gegevens worden niet getoond."_$$$CRLF Set msg=msg_""_$$$CRLF - Set msg=msg_$$$ArrayTT2("Var",.arValues)_$$$CRLF + Set msg=msg_$$$ArrayTT("Var",.arValues)_$$$CRLF Do ophSendAlertMail(msg) Quit 0 ophCheckWSOrdKLNr(WSOrd,MatchKLNr,arValues) @@ -430,6 +438,7 @@ ophMMComplete New WSOrd,blnDynaplugERR Set WSOrd=$S($L(wsID):##class(WS.TBX.Order).%OpenId(wsID), 1:0) + ; Show Order Details Set arShow("DisplayOrder","DTL")=$IsObject(WSOrd) Do MShowKnownCustomer(1) @@ -723,6 +732,7 @@ #EndIf Quit:('$IsObject(WSOrd)) Quit:('$G(blnValidKlant,1)) + Quit:($$$Not(WSOrd.IsBonTypeGeldig())) If $G(blnOFFVervallen,0) Do Quit . Set arShow("Submit","BTN")=Visible . Set arShow("SubmitAgain","BTN")=0 @@ -818,6 +828,7 @@ // Is alleen bestemd voor de Inkoop-afdeling van extern domein (destil / hafele / sfs / ...) Quit:('Visible) Quit:('$IsObject(WSOrd)) + Quit:($$$Not(WSOrd.IsBonTypeGeldig())) Quit:(WSOrd.BonType'?1(1"OFF",1"BBON",1"INKP")) Quit:(WSOrd.IsTransferredToAdmin()) ; Eenmaal door VH in Admin ge�mporteerd, SubmitToVHEPN() niet meer mogelijk via website. New tmpAr,lbLog,tmpLbl